Home
last modified time | relevance | path

Searched refs:IsModuleNamespace (Results 1 – 14 of 14) sorted by relevance

/arkcompiler/ets_runtime/ecmascript/module/
Djs_module_namespace.cpp126 ASSERT(obj->IsModuleNamespace()); in OwnPropertyKeys()
145 ASSERT(obj->IsModuleNamespace()); in OwnEnumPropertyKeys()
172 ASSERT(obj->IsModuleNamespace()); in DefineOwnProperty()
216 ASSERT(obj->IsModuleNamespace()); in HasProperty()
238 ASSERT(obj->IsModuleNamespace()); in SetPrototype()
284 ASSERT(obj->IsModuleNamespace()); in DeleteProperty()
Djs_module_namespace.h25 CAST_CHECK(ModuleNamespace, IsModuleNamespace);
Djs_module_manager.cpp670 ASSERT(moduleNamespace->IsModuleNamespace()); in GetModuleNamespaceInternal()
701 ASSERT(moduleNamespace.IsModuleNamespace()); in GetModuleNamespaceInternal()
/arkcompiler/ets_runtime/ecmascript/
Djs_tagged_value.cpp647 if (obj->IsModuleNamespace()) { in GetProperty()
728 } else if (obj->IsModuleNamespace()) { in SetProperty()
757 } else if (obj->IsModuleNamespace()) { in SetProperty()
788 } else if (obj->IsModuleNamespace()) { in SetProperty()
809 if (obj->IsModuleNamespace()) { in DeleteProperty()
878 if (obj->IsModuleNamespace()) { in DefineOwnProperty()
898 if (obj->IsModuleNamespace()) { in GetOwnProperty()
917 if (obj->IsModuleNamespace()) { in SetPrototype()
955 if (obj->IsModuleNamespace()) { in PreventExtensions()
972 if (obj->IsModuleNamespace()) { in GetOwnPropertyKeys()
[all …]
Djs_tagged_value-inl.h305 if (UNLIKELY(IsModuleNamespace())) { in IsExtensible()
1332 return IsTypedArray() || IsModuleNamespace() || IsSpecialContainer(); in IsSpecialKeysObject()
1460 inline bool JSTaggedValue::IsModuleNamespace() const in IsModuleNamespace() function
1462 return IsHeapObject() && GetTaggedObject()->GetClass()->IsModuleNamespace(); in IsModuleNamespace()
Djs_hclass.h696 …return (IsSpecialContainer() || IsModuleNamespace() || IsJSBigInt64Array() || IsJSBigUint64Array()… in HasOrdinaryGet()
1590 inline bool IsModuleNamespace() const in IsModuleNamespace() function
Djs_tagged_value.h649 bool IsModuleNamespace() const;
Djs_object.cpp1815 if (tagObj->IsJSObject() && !tagObj->IsTypedArray() && !tagObj->IsModuleNamespace()) { in EnumerableOwnNames()
1907 …>IsJSObject() && !tagObj->IsJSProxy() && !tagObj->IsTypedArray() && !tagObj->IsModuleNamespace()) { in EnumerableOwnPropertyNames()
/arkcompiler/ets_runtime/ecmascript/builtins/
Dbuiltins_global.cpp669 if (!module->IsModuleNamespace()) { in MarkModuleCollectable()
/arkcompiler/ets_runtime/ecmascript/compiler/builtins/
Dbuiltins_object_stub_builder.cpp1257 GateRef isSpecialKey = BoolOr(IsTypedArray(obj), IsModuleNamespace(obj)); in Keys()
/arkcompiler/ets_runtime/ecmascript/compiler/
Dstub_builder.h344 GateRef IsModuleNamespace(GateRef obj);
Dstub_builder-inl.h1233 inline GateRef StubBuilder::IsModuleNamespace(GateRef obj) in IsModuleNamespace() function
Dstub_builder.cpp6323 return BoolOr(BoolOr(IsTypedArray(obj), IsModuleNamespace(obj)), ObjIsSpecialContainer(obj)); in IsSpecialKeysObject()
/arkcompiler/ets_runtime/ecmascript/napi/
Djsnapi_expo.cpp646 return JSNApiHelper::ToJSTaggedValue(this).IsModuleNamespace(); in IsModuleNamespaceObject()